General Requirements for Renting a Car in Brisbane

Before you can get behind the wheel, there are several standard requirements you’ll need to meet. Car rental agencies in Brisbane are pretty consistent when it comes to these basic rules, and understanding them ahead of time can make the process much smoother.

 Minimum Age for Renting a Car in Brisbane

In Brisbane, the minimum age for renting a car is typically 21 years old. However, if you’re under 25, expect to pay a “young driver surcharge.” This additional fee is standard for most rental companies and is charged to drivers aged 21-24. The exact surcharge can vary, so it’s a good idea to check with the rental agency before booking.

Some rental agencies may have different age requirements for specific car models, and in rare cases, you may be able to rent a car as young as 18 if you meet their criteria. Always confirm the minimum age and associated fees when reserving your car.

Driver’s License Requirements

To rent a car in Brisbane, you’ll need to have a valid, current driver’s license. If you’re a local, an Australian driver’s license will do. However, if you’re visiting from overseas, most rental companies require an international driver’s permit (IDP) alongside your home country driver’s license.

Your license must be in English or have an official translation if it’s not in English. The rental agency may also require you to have held your license for at least one year, depending on their policies.

Credit Card Requirements for Car Rentals in Brisbane

When renting a car in Brisbane, most rental companies will require a credit card in the driver’s name. This is mainly for security purposes and to cover any potential damage to the vehicle during the rental period.

Rental agencies typically do not accept debit cards, and prepaid cards are also not allowed. Ensure that your credit card has enough available credit to cover the rental charges and a security deposit, which is usually held until you return the vehicle in good condition.

Car Rental Insurance in Brisbane

One of the most crucial elements of renting a car in Brisbane is understanding your insurance options. Rental cars come with a basic level of coverage, but you’ll likely want to consider additional options for added protection.

Basic Insurance vs. Additional Coverage

Car rental companies in Brisbane typically include Basic Insurance in the rental price. This usually covers liability and third-party damage, but the excess (deductible) can be quite high if there’s an incident.

You’ll have the option to purchase additional coverage, like Collision Damage Waiver (CDW) or Theft Protection, to reduce the excess amount and provide more comprehensive protection. It’s worth looking into whether your personal car insurance or credit card provides coverage for rental cars in Brisbane—this could save you from purchasing extra coverage.

What Happens If You Don’t Have Insurance?

If you opt out of insurance and an accident occurs, you’ll be liable for any damages or theft. Without insurance, you could face high repair costs or a hefty bill for the car’s replacement. It’s always recommended to have some form of coverage for peace of mind.

Fuel Policy for Car Rentals in Brisbane

Understanding the fuel policy is essential to avoid any surprise charges. Most rental companies in Brisbane operate on a “full-to-full” fuel policy, which means you pick up the car with a full tank and return it with a full tank. If you return the car with less fuel, you’ll be charged for the missing fuel, often at a higher rate than local petrol stations.

Rental Car Pick-Up and Drop-Off Process

The process of picking up and dropping off a rental car in Brisbane is straightforward. Upon arrival, you’ll be asked to verify your documents, provide payment details, and inspect the car for any existing damage. Take photos if necessary to avoid being charged for damage you didn’t cause.

When dropping off the car, make sure to return it on time, as late returns usually incur additional charges. Some agencies offer after-hours returns, allowing you to drop off the car outside of business hours.
